According to 2026 Q2 report, Richard Pzena holds 599,314 Constellation Brands Inc, CL-A (STZ) shares with a market value of roughly $83.36M accounting for 0.24% of the overall portfolio. To date, the estimated cost basis is nearly $138.09 for "buy" trades. Pzena Investment Management first purchased STZ in 2025 Q4, initially acquiring 589,891 shares. Since the initial investment in Constellation Brands Inc, CL-A (STZ), Pzena Investment Management has made 2 more transactions.
When did Richard Pzena buy Constellation Brands Inc, CL-A (STZ)?
Richard Pzena first invested in Constellation Brands Inc, CL-A (STZ) in 2025 Q4 at the reported quarter-end price of $137.96 per share.
